About the BLFL Project

​The By Learners For Learners Kinderbücher open educational resource (OER) project, founded in 2022 in collaboration with teachers at the English-German K-6 bilingual program at Bowcroft School in Calgary, produces children's literature for K-6 language learners in the 170+ German-language schools across North America. This project is a collaboration between Dr. Roswita Dressler at the University of Calgary's Werklund School of Education and Dr. John H. G. Scott at the University of Maryland's School of Languages, Literatures, and Cultures. With initial grant funding from the Taylor Institute for Teaching and Learning (2023-2025), we have connected student authors and student artists to e-publish illustrated stories generated by the project as OERs under Creative Commons license (CC BY-NC-SA 4.0).

To date, students in German language courses at University of Calgary, University of Maryland, and the Deutsche Sommerschule am Pazifik at Portland State University have composed children's literature in German to meet the particular content and proficiency needs of bilingual children's education (as opposed to immersion or living in a Germanophone country).
